Power on link and Easy playback
When the DVD Recorder / VCR starts playback or the direct navigator / function menu for the equipment
is activated, the TV is turned on and the input mode is switched automatically so that you can view the
content. (Only when the TV is in Standby mode.)

Power off link

When the TV is set to Standby mode, the recorder is also automatically set to Standby. (Only when the
videocassette or disc is not active.)
This function will work even if the TV enters Standby mode automatically by auto power standby
function.
Note
Some recorders are not compatible. Read the manual of the recorder.

When Direct TV Recording is performed, the recorder is automatically
turned on if it is in Standby mode.
Changing channel or turning off the TV is available while the recorder is
recording from its own tuner.
Changing channel is not available while the recorder is recording from the
TV tuner.
